18x9 ET 41 with 225/40 -18 on a B6??? Is this possible???

it is possible but a 225/40 /18 is too narrow a tire for a 9" wide rim
 
The tire would look way stretched.

Also an offset of 41 would have the wheels/tires tucked deep within the wheel well.
35-30 would be an ideal offset on the B6.

Yes what size is appropriate and will they rub?

Gary@Tirerack.com 03-11-2004 12:47 PM

Re: Yes what size is appropriate and will they rub?
 
225/40R18 will fit a 9" wheel, but is a bad idea for a B6 A4 as it is short in height and load capacity. Many also feel that the tire looks too stretched out on the wheel to the point where it looks very odd, and does not provide much, if any, protection from curbing.

Far better to buy a wheel that is the proper fit, there are many choices out that will fit the B6 A4.

clean. 03-11-2004 02:46 PM

an appropriate size would be 235/40/18
 
245/40/18 will work too.

Rubbing will also depend on your suspension setup. A 41 offset shouldn't rub on stock sport suspension at all.
